New tech teething problems shake up quality rankings

Teething problems with new technology continue to plague new vehicles, resulting in lower quality rankings by owners. The latest JD Power US Initial Quality Study (IQS) shows a fall in overall quality for 2014, due primarily to problems linked to advanced in-car technology.
